Firstly you don’t want to be abandoning your expensive rack needlessly and secondly, in the case of a long multi pitch abseil descent you might need to conserve your rack to ensure you have enough to build all the anchors you need. However, if you encounter a choss-pile in the middle of a multi-pitch descent, you can ‘zigzag abseil’ to reduce the chances of being hit by rocks when you pull your ropes. When setting up an anchor to abseil from remember to properly equalise all pieces of gear. When abseiling off multi-pitch sport routes, you will find equalised bolted anchors at each station, however alpinists are more likely to encounter a mass of old tat connecting various dubious pieces of gear.
